| Aspect | Exhibition Coordinator | Event Coordinator |
|---|
| Credentials | Typically requires a degree in event planning, marketing, or related field | Similar educational background, often with certifications in event management |
| Work Environment | Focuses on trade shows, exhibitions, and industry-specific events | Handles a wide range of events including corporate, social, and public gatherings |
| Industry Usage | Primarily used in trade, art, and industry-specific sectors | Used across various sectors including corporate, nonprofit, and entertainment |
While both roles involve planning and coordinating events, an Exhibition Coordinator specializes in trade shows and exhibitions, focusing on industry-specific displays and setups. An Event Coordinator has a broader scope, managing diverse events across multiple sectors. The roles share similar skills and credentials but differ in their specific focus and environment.
